Representatives of and the Rail Executive convened with MP Bradley Thomas at Bromsgrove station to explore the advantages that the Midlands Rail Hub plans could offer to his constituency.

The Midlands Rail Hub is set to boost the frequency of trains running to Bromsgrove to three per hour, providing commuters with quicker and more regular services to Birmingham, Worcester, and Hereford, along with millions of additional seats annually.

The Midlands Rail Hub initiative will enable an extra Cross City train to operate hourly to and from Bromsgrove, ensuring a consistent three trains per hour Cross City service from Bromsgrove to Birmingham.

Additionally, Bromsgrove will continue to be served by quicker trains to Birmingham, originating from Hereford or Worcester.

The proposals will also benefit and Alvechurch, including an additional Cross City service to and from Redditch, facilitated by the increased capacity from the Midlands Rail Hub.

In March 2023 the initiative received backing from former MP Sajid Javid, who allocated £20 million for the scheme’s initial development during his tenure as Chancellor.

In February 2024, additional funding was secured to advance the Full Business Case for the Midlands Rail Hub, propelling the project into the delivery stage.

The Rail Hub represents the cornerstone project of Midlands Connect. During the meeting, representatives from Midlands Connect collaborated with Bradley Thomas MP, and they were accompanied by Mal Drury-Rose, the Executive Director of the .

“The Midlands Rail Hub will deliver a step change in transport into and through Bromsgrove and the wider Midlands by delivering faster and more frequent train services – improving customer experience, giving people access to opportunities, encouraging economic growth and enabling a sustainable future for all.

As a local resident I know what better transport links will mean for this area. All-in-all it will deliver better, quicker east-west connections and it will make a massive difference. This project will also create and safeguard 12,750 jobs, it is a nationally significant scheme.”

Strategic Partnerships Lead Sarah Spink

“As part of my plan for Bromsgrove and the Villages, improving local transport is a top priority.

It’s clear the Midlands Rail Hub will bring benefits to rail users across Bromsgrove and the Villages and it therefore has my full support.

I look forward to working with Midlands Connect to ensure the new Government continues to back the Midlands Rail Hub.”

Bradley Thomas, MP for Bromsgrove and the Villages
